Ikwezi Mining (Pty) Ltd invites applications for its HR Graduate Internship Programme at our Head Office in Midrand. This opportunity is open to graduates who require practical workplace
exposure and seek to gain hands-on experience within a mining environment. The programme is designed to provide structured practical HR experience supporting the development of emerging
HR professionals while ensuring compliance with labour legislation and company policies.
Duties & Responsibilities
Responsibilities
Assist with day-to-day HR administration and employee record management
Support recruitment and selection processes including shortlisting and onboarding
Assist with training and skills development initiatives
Support employee relations matters and HR reporting
Maintain accurate employee files and HR databases
Assist with payroll inputs leave management and attendance records
Ensure compliance with labour legislation company policies and procedures
Participate in HR projects and audits as required
Requirements
National Diploma or Degree in Human Resources Management Industrial Psychology
or related field
Must require in-service training internship or workplace exposure to complete the
qualification
Strong administrative and organisational skills
Good communication and interpersonal skills
High level of confidentiality and professionalism
Ability to work effectively in a team and independently
Interest in HR practices within the mining or industrial environment
